Episode 308: When Chemistry Takes Control | Discover Health GroupUnderstanding substance use disorders requires looking beyond willpower to the biological realities of brain chemistry. When we examine Cocaine: Definition, Effects, Overdose, Addiction & Treatment, we discover that cocaine use disorder is fundamentally a chronic brain disorder, not a moral failing. In this episode of The Behavioral Health Answers Podcast, we explore the three-step cycle that hijacks the brain's reward system and examine evidence-based pathways to recovery.In this episode, we discuss:• The neurobiological process behind cocaine's dopamine tsunami and how it rewires brain chemistry• Physical, behavioral, and psychological warning signs that indicate when use becomes disorder• Genetic factors that account for 40-60% of addiction vulnerability and other key risk factors• Comprehensive treatment approaches combining medical care, behavioral therapy, and community support• Recovery timelines and the importance of ongoing support for lasting lifestyle changesThis episode emphasizes an important takeaway: recovery from cocaine use disorder is not about willpower alone but requires structured, evidence-based treatment that addresses the biological, psychological, and social aspects of this chronic brain condition. Professional support dramatically increases the chances of successful recovery and long-term healing.This podcast is for educational and informational purposes only and is not a substitute for professional medical, mental health, or legal advice.
